WebWe will split the names given in the following data set into two columns. To do that: Select the data. Go to Data Tab. Select the Text to Columns option. Click Delimited from the data type. Select Space from the delimiters. Select the Format. Click Finish. The names are separated into two different columns: Pretty easy, no? That’s it – Now what? Then a Convert Text to columns Wizard dialog pops out, and check Delimited option, and click Next button. university of liverpool gpa calculatorWeb10 Mar 2024 · Assign a data type to each column, if necessary. Select a column at the bottom of the dialog box and then select a data type (General, Text, or Date) for each column.
